Restriction on Assignment of Occupancy Rights
(a) No Member shall assign, mortgage or create any charge on his occupancy rights in the flat without prior permission in writing of the Society.
(b) Such permission shall not be required where the assignment, mortgage or charge is created for obtaining loan or repayment of loan from:
(i) Employer;
(ii) Life Insurance Corporation of India;
(iii) Bank or Financial Institution;
(iv) The Society;
(v) Any agency approved by the Government or Commissioner for Co-operation.
(c) The Member shall, however, intimate the Society of such transaction and submit necessary documents for record.
